Output 38cc041595c869c0ac9fa4363c5bb1f2bebd0cd945681d51ed6e8bc5e3b60ec6:5

value
1043202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cd184abaa67bdd343e6270a94a3f5b9c3b8e3fc OP_EQUALVERIFY OP_CHECKSIG
address
155yj2Md5zELu8vbE8VreBLtcmRvwQEJSA
transaction
38cc041595c869c0ac9fa4363c5bb1f2bebd0cd945681d51ed6e8bc5e3b60ec6
spent
true